Affiliation:
1. Research Centre on Software Technology, Department of Engineering,
University of Sannio, Corso Garibaldi, 107-82100 Benevento, Italy,
Abstract
Grid computing enables the enormous, but often poorly utilized, computing resources existing on the Internet to be harnessed in order to solve large-scale problems. However, if they want to solve the problems of configuration and performance optimization of their large-scale applications, programmers wishing to exploit such computing resources have to deal with highly variable communication delays, security threats, machine and network failures, and the distributed ownership of the computing resources. On the other hand, Parallel Virtual Machine (PVM) is still widely used to develop high performance parallel applications on high performance/cost ratio computing platforms, such as workstation clusters. However, workstations belonging to networked clusters cannot often be exploited since they are provided with private IP addresses, being hidden from the Internet by publicly addressable IP front-end machines. This paper presents an extension of PVM that enables such clustered machines hidden from the Internet to take part in a PVM computation as host machines. This way, programmers can exploit low-cost, networked computing resources, such as collections of clusters, widely available within departmental organizations, in a well-known programming environment, such as PVM, without having to tackle the problems affecting grid computing, which often ends up turning the development of parallel applications into a burdensome activity as well as penalizing application performance.
Subject
Hardware and Architecture,Theoretical Computer Science,Software
Cited by
6 articles.
订阅此论文施引文献
订阅此论文施引文献,注册后可以免费订阅5篇论文的施引文献,订阅后可以查看论文全部施引文献
1. Supporting data management on cluster grids;Future Generation Computer Systems;2008-02
2. Parallel computation on multilayer cluster grids;Concurrency and Computation: Practice and Experience;2007
3. Running PVM Applications on Multidomain Clusters;Recent Advances in Parallel Virtual Machine and Message Passing Interface;2006
4. Exploiting Multidomain Non Routable Networks;Parallel and Distributed Processing and Applications;2006
5. Utilizing PVM in a Multidomain Clusters Environment;Recent Advances in Parallel Virtual Machine and Message Passing Interface;2005